| Description: | Naive momma's boy Bernard works for his father at the NYC library. To get Bernard out from under his mother, his father gets him his own apartment in the city. Bernard develops a crush on dancer/actress Barbara and writes her a letter. She invites him to visit her, then to move in with her, but things don't work out. Because he spent the night with Barbara, he gets kicked out of his apartment. Then Barbara takes up with Bernard's coworker. He ends up with Amy, a girl who works at the library, who has been patiently waiting for him to notice her all along. |
